The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]



Вариант для распечатки  
Пред. тема | След. тема 
Форум Разговоры, обсуждение новостей
Режим отображения отдельной подветви беседы [ Отслеживать ]

Оглавление

Arch Linux прекращает поддержку 32-разрядной архитектуры x86, opennews (??), 25-Янв-17, (0) [смотреть все]

Сообщения [Сортировка по времени | RSS]


90.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  +3 +/
Сообщение от Anonim (??), 26-Янв-17, 13:04 
В 32 битной системе указатель занимает не 8 байт, а 4. Многие приложения оперируют большим количеством указателей из-за криворукости разработчиков. Многие не имеют доступ к внутренней кухне языка, например в случае с Python. Такие приложения в 64 системе жрут до 2-х раз больше памяти. Из-за увеличиного до 2-х раз потока данных между процом и оперативной памятью страдает также скорость работы и энергоэффективность. При этом до сих пор 4 Гб достаточно подавляющему большинству пользователей -> вконтакте, офис, скайп - вот их полный ежедневный набор. Но если поставить на 4 Гб 64 битную ось, этой памяти станет не хватать. При том же наборе приложений 64 битная ось будет себя также комфортно чувствовать уже при 8 Гб памяти. Дак что, ставим 32 ось или докупаем еще 4 Гб памяти? Абсурдный вариант по-моему очевиден.
Ответить | Правка | Наверх | Cообщить модератору

104.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  –1 +/
Сообщение от Аноним (-), 26-Янв-17, 14:36 
Идiот?
У меня Debian amd64 работал на недобуке с Атомом вместо проца и 2Гб мозгов. Сессия КДЕ на старте отъедала <400Мб. Основной пожиратель памяти - это не система, и даже не КДЕ, а браузер. Особенно если у юзверя не хватает мозгов поставить резалку рекламы и жабоскрипта.
Ответить | Правка | Наверх | Cообщить модератору

136.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  –2 +/
Сообщение от Аноним (-), 26-Янв-17, 20:24 
А он что написал?
Ответить | Правка | Наверх | Cообщить модератору

157.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  +/
Сообщение от Anonim (??), 27-Янв-17, 13:12 
Процитирую сам себя:
> Многие приложения оперируют большим количеством указателей из-за криворукости
> разработчиков. Многие не имеют доступ к внутренней кухне языка, например в случае с
> Python. Такие приложения в 64 системе жрут до 2-х раз больше памяти.

Т.е. браузер по-вашему не приложение? Или что Вы имели ввиду?

Ответить | Правка | К родителю #104 | Наверх | Cообщить модератору

220.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  –1 +/
Сообщение от An (??), 01-Фев-17, 16:03 
> Процитирую сам себя:
>> Многие приложения оперируют большим количеством указателей из-за криворукости
>> разработчиков. Многие не имеют доступ к внутренней кухне языка, например в случае с
>> Python. Такие приложения в 64 системе жрут до 2-х раз больше памяти.
> Т.е. браузер по-вашему не приложение? Или что Вы имели ввиду?

Даешь дискреминацию браузеру:)

Ответить | Правка | Наверх | Cообщить модератору

111.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  +4 +/
Сообщение от Аноним (-), 26-Янв-17, 15:52 
В 16 битной системе указатель занимает не 4 байта, а 2...
Дак что, ставим 16 ось или докупаем еще 640КБ памяти? Абсурдный вариант по-моему очевиден.
Ответить | Правка | К родителю #90 | Наверх | Cообщить модератору

137.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  –2 +/
Сообщение от Аноним (-), 26-Янв-17, 20:26 
Ну если тебе 64 килобайта хватит, то дерзай. Идиотский вариант, по-моему это очевидно.
Ответить | Правка | Наверх | Cообщить модератору

120.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  +/
Сообщение от anonymous (??), 26-Янв-17, 17:16 
При таком подходе лучше уж x32 ABI - те же 64 бит, но указатели 32 бита.
Ответить | Правка | К родителю #90 | Наверх | Cообщить модератору

138.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  –4 +/
Сообщение от Аноним (-), 26-Янв-17, 20:27 
На x64 вполне запускаются 32 битные приложения. К сожалению для пользователя большая часть приложений будет все равно 64 битная.
Ответить | Правка | Наверх | Cообщить модератору

122.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  +1 +/
Сообщение от azure (ok), 26-Янв-17, 17:21 
А бывают небесполезные программы которые оперируют _преимущественно_ указателями, и размер данных у которых мал по сравнению с размером указателя?
Ответить | Правка | К родителю #90 | Наверх | Cообщить модератору

140. "Arch Linux прекращает поддержку 32-разрядной архитектуры x86"  –1 +/
Сообщение от Аноним (-), 26-Янв-17, 20:38 
Все популярные браузеры например. Windows 7 32-бит требует 1 Гб, а 64-бит - 2 Гб (пруф: https://support.microsoft.com/ru-ru/help/10737/windows-7-sys...).
Вообще не только размеры указателей различаются. Различаются и размеры других типов, например long, time_t и т.д.
Ответить | Правка | Наверх | Cообщить модератору

Архив | Удалить

Рекомендовать для помещения в FAQ | Индекс форумов | Темы | Пред. тема | След. тема




Партнёры:
PostgresPro
Inferno Solutions
Hosting by Hoster.ru
Хостинг:

Закладки на сайте
Проследить за страницей
Created 1996-2024 by Maxim Chirkov
Добавить, Поддержать, Вебмастеру